ATLANTA—The Governor’s Office of Highway Safety has announced that the Rockdale County Sheriff’s Office is one of 24 law enforcement agencies in Georgia to receive a Highway Enforcement of Aggressive Traffic grant for the Federal 2024 Fiscal Year. Referred to as a H.E.A.T. grant, the Rockdale County Sheriff’s Office’s award totals $63,450.00. The goal of the H.E.A.T. program is to combat crashes, injuries, and fatalities caused by impaired driving and speeding, while also increasing seatbelt use and educating the public about traffic safety and the dangers of DUI.
